Each weekday Greg McElroy and Cole Cubelic deliver college football’s number one program featuring some of the top names in the sport. The show features fan interaction, news from the sports world, and a lot of fun. McElroy and Cubelic in The Morning is college football’s number one rivalry, playing out one show at a time!

What is McElroy and Cubelic in the Morning about and what kind of topics does it cover?

- Two seasoned college football hosts anchor a weekday show that blends in-depth game analysis with lighthearted banter, pop culture tangents, and sponsor reads. Episodes routinely feature previews and tactical breakdowns of SEC teams (notably Alabama, Auburn, Florida) and interviews with guest analysts, coaches, and reporters who provide insider perspectives on rosters, spring practice, and upcoming matchups. The format balances rigorous football insight with personality-driven discussions, making it engaging for fans who want both strategic takeaways and relatable banter.
